Kennett Township Continues
Restructuring with Staff Changes


Three Kennett Township employees will depart as part of an ongoing plan to reshape the structure of the township to better meet current and future needs, according to Eden Ratliff, Kennett Township Manager.

“The township also conducted a thorough review,” Ratliff said, “to determine the best path forward to restore trust and confidence in all parts of Township operations and services. We believe that putting in place a new team will be an important and vital step toward that objective.“

“In addition, we are continuing to realign the functioning of the entire township to make it more efficient, more responsive and better able to adapt to the changing needs of a modern, growing township,” according to Ratliff.

“The township is shifting its priorities and its teams more towards planning, governance and stricter, more robust financial management and controls,” Ratliff said. “These are areas that are overdue for change.”

The personnel changes were difficult as they involved long-time employees. “We appreciate the efforts of the three employees over the years,” Supervisor Chair Dr. Richard Leff said. “Kennett Township has a relatively small staff and we all work closely together.”

During the past eight months, Leff continued, “The Supervisors and the management team instituted a process to determine how to better serve our constituents. We believe staffing needs to be changed.”

On Friday, Ratliff initiated the separation of three administrative employees. “Change is difficult, but necessary, when realigning an organization to set it up for long-term success,” Ratliff said.

Leff noted at the January 15 Supervisors meeting that “substantial changes” have already been completed. Ratliff has reorganized four departments and is continuing the process, Leff said.
